Abstract

本实用新型涉及一种双重动力波轮。其特征在于在洗涤脱水桶内设有随洗涤轴自转的大波轮,和既围绕大波轮公转又自转的二个或二个以上小波轮,所述小波轮位于大波轮之间;在洗涤脱水桶底部固定有与洗涤轴同心的内齿圈,在大波轮的下面安装有固定支架,所述固定支架上设有能使小波轮轮轴通过的轴孔,所述小波轮轮轴的下端固定有与内齿圈相配合的齿轮。本实用新型利用大波轮与洗涤脱水桶之间的相对运动,采用齿轮传动,使小波轮具有动力,快速旋转,提高洗衣机洗净率和洗净均匀度。

Figure 200820163419

The utility model relates to a double power wave wheel. It is characterized in that a large wave wheel that rotates with the washing shaft and two or more small wave wheels that both revolve around the large wave wheel and rotate on its own are provided in the washing and dewatering bucket, and the small wave wheels are located between the large wave wheels; The bottom is fixed with an inner ring gear concentric with the washing shaft, and a fixed bracket is installed under the big wave wheel. The fixed bracket is provided with a shaft hole that allows the shaft of the small wave wheel to pass through. The lower end of the small wave wheel shaft is fixed with a Gears that match the ring gear. The utility model utilizes the relative movement between the large wave wheel and the washing and dehydrating bucket, adopts gear transmission, makes the small wave wheel have power, rotates quickly, and improves the washing rate and washing uniformity of the washing machine.

Description

The dual dynamic impeller
Technical field
The utility model relates to a kind of full-automatic impeller type washing machine, relates in particular to a kind of structure of agitation wheel for washing machine.
Background technology
Common automatic washing machine generally has only an impeller, even the impeller of two or two above quantity is arranged, generally also be that big wave wheel has direct driving force to drive, and small wave wheel is all unpowered, can not give full play to the small wave wheel effect like this under the washing state, it is little that the rate of cleaning improves effect.Chinese patent CN101153436 discloses a kind of double-impeller multi-power full automatic washing machine, the big or small double wave wheel, the CD-ROM drive motor that comprise bucket bottom in outer bucket, interior bucket, coaxial being arranged at, small wave wheel is with being located in the big wave wheel, wherein: the coaxial reverse rotation of big wave wheel and small wave wheel during washing; During dehydration, big small wave wheel is in company with the rotation at a high speed of interior bucket.The double-impeller multi-power washing machine of foregoing invention can solve the winding problem of the washing clothes that some rotating vortex cause, thereby has improved washing efficiency to a certain extent and cleaned the uniformity.Because the CD-ROM drive motor of foregoing invention is three, bucket, big wave wheel axle and small echo wheel shaft in connecting respectively, and adopt hollow sleeve, and its complex structure, production cost improves greatly.
Summary of the invention
In order to overcome the deficiencies in the prior art, thereby develop a kind of power that relative motion produces between big wave wheel and the Washing dewatering tub that utilizes, make the small wave wheel rotation, increase the local dual dynamic impeller of cleaning function of washing machine.
Above-mentioned technical problem of the present utility model is mainly solved by following technical proposals: a kind of dual dynamic impeller, it is characterized in that in Washing dewatering tub, being provided with big wave wheel with the wash shaft rotation, not only revolved round the sun but also two or two above small wave wheels of rotation around big wave wheel, the concrete quantity of small wave wheel and impeller size shape can be according to concrete type settings, also can control the rotating speed and the moment of torsion of small wave wheel according to the gearratio of gear.Described small wave wheel is between big wave wheel.Be fixed with the ring gear concentric in the Washing dewatering tub bottom, fixed support is installed below big wave wheel, rotate synchronously with big wave wheel to guarantee that small wave wheel is stable with wash shaft.Described fixed support is provided with the axis hole that the small wave wheel wheel shaft is passed through, and the lower end of described small wave wheel wheel shaft is fixed with the gear that matches with ring gear.Big wave wheel adopts driven by motor clutch power rotation washing, and small wave wheel adopts the relative motion between big wave wheel and the Washing dewatering tub to adopt gear drive, makes small wave wheel have power, fast rotational.
As preferably, described support bracket fastened profile is the arcwall face that many circular arcs are formed by connecting.Use material to reach both to save, have necessary strength again, and characteristics such as processing performance is good.
As preferably, described big wave wheel, small wave wheel, ring gear, gear, fixed support are the engineering plastics one-shot forming.
The beneficial effects of the utility model are: utilize the relative motion between big wave wheel and the Washing dewatering tub, adopt gear drive, make small wave wheel have power, fast rotational improves washing machine and cleans the rate and the clean uniformity.Washing machine impeller structure is simple, reasonable, practical.

The specific embodiment
Below by embodiment also in conjunction with the accompanying drawings, the technical solution of the utility model is further described in detail:
Embodiment:
As Fig. 1, Fig. 4, dual dynamic impeller shown in Figure 5, in Washing dewatering tub 1, be provided with big wave wheel 2, between big wave wheel, be provided with three small wave wheels 3; Be fixed with the ring gear 4 concentric with wash shaft in the Washing dewatering tub bottom, fixed support 6 is installed below big wave wheel, support bracket fastened profile is the arcwall face that many circular arcs are formed by connecting, and sees shown in Figure 3.Be provided with the axis hole 61 that small wave wheel wheel shaft 31 is passed through on fixed support, the lower end of small wave wheel wheel shaft is fixed with the gear 5 that matches with ring gear 4, sees shown in Figure 2.
Washing machine is when the washing state, and big wave wheel 2 is clockwise → counterclockwise → clockwise repeating motion process, and Washing dewatering tub 1 is thought halted state because of unpowered institute.The utility model utilizes the relative motion between big wave wheel 2 and the Washing dewatering tub 1, and utilization is fixed on the engaged transmission of ring gear 4 with the gear 5 of Washing dewatering tub 1 bottom, makes small wave wheel 3 have power, fast rotational.Small wave wheel 3 when rotating simultaneously (arrow A) with big wave wheel 2 since with Washing dewatering tub 1 on gear ring engagement, fast rotational drives small wave wheel 3 quick rotations (arrow B).Thereby improved washing machine and cleaned the rate and the clean uniformity.
